The name Sarah means Princess and is of Hebrew origin. Currently in the United States, the name is ranked as the 50th most popular name, but currently holds place number 5 and 9 in Austria and France, respectively. Some Old Testament sources give Sara as a variation of Sarai, the Biblical personage's original name, and some give it as the authentic form of the new name of Isaac's 90-year-old mother.
